Haven't seen the new XC60 yet, but from what I read, VM removed quite a bit of features compared to the previous version. ACC is very useful for highway driving, but not good for traffic congestions where other cars can easily cut in front of the your car because of the big gap. I think the LDW and RSI has been removed too. The power tailgate feature is actually very nice to use, adds a touch of luxury to the model because only high-end SUVs and sedans have that feature. RSI isn't very useful and LDW is also useful for highway driving because it alerts you if you drift out of your lane. I use it only when I'm on the highway; normal city roads, I de-activate it.Else add about 2600 to get the digital display that be enough for it. The rest are just extra with no function.
Based on paper specs, the new Drive-e engine and 8-spd GB is damn good... more Hp and torque, faster acceleration and lower fuel consumption. I'm averaging 7.5km/ltr with 60% city and 40% highway driving. The digital display will be useful to see the speed because the short, thin floating needle in my XC60 is hard to see when I'm going fast.
Other than the fuel consumption, all in all, the XC60 is still a good SUV to have; made even better now with the improvement in the engine and GB at a lower price.
